Course Description


This is a beginning course on installation of internal and peripheral hardware devices. The course will include lecture, discussion and hands-on practice with hardware installation in desktop computers. We will work with demo computers in the classroom to learn the skills we need to install hardware on our computers at home. Students are encouraged to get an old computer that they can use for hardware installation practice at home in betweeen classes. Knowledge of computer hardware installation will help you to save money when upgrading your computer and to be better prepared to solve problems whenever your computer malfunctions.

Students who complete the class can get a Certificate of Training from the Adult School office.
